biosecurity in agriculture refers to the practices and protocols put in place to prevent the introduction and spread of harmful organisms or diseases to plants and animals. This includes implementing strict hygiene practices, controlling access to the farm, and monitoring and managing risks of potential threats. The goal of biosecurity is to minimize the risk of disease outbreaks and economic losses, while also protecting the environment and public health.

One of the primary reasons why biosecurity in agriculture is so crucial is the potential for devastating consequences that can result from the introduction of a new disease or pest. In recent years, we have seen the impact of diseases like avian influenza, African swine fever, and citrus greening on agricultural sectors around the world. These outbreaks have resulted in massive losses for farmers, disrupted supply chains, and had long-lasting effects on the economy.

There are several key components of biosecurity that are essential for protecting farms and agricultural operations. These include:

1. Strict hygiene practices: This includes regularly cleaning and disinfecting equipment, facilities, and vehicles to prevent the spread of diseases and pests.

2. Controlling access to the farm: By restricting access to the farm and implementing protocols for visitors and workers, farmers can reduce the risk of introducing harmful organisms onto the property.

3. Monitoring and managing risks: Farmers should be vigilant in monitoring for signs of diseases, pests, and other threats, and take proactive measures to manage and mitigate these risks.

4. Quarantine and isolation: In cases where diseases or pests are suspected or confirmed, farmers should isolate affected areas or animals to prevent the spread of the infection.

5. Collaboration and communication: Biosecurity is a collective effort that requires cooperation and communication between farmers, government agencies, researchers, and other stakeholders to effectively manage risks and respond to threats.
